Book Overview

Tech troubleshooter Tony Ricci has been recruited by Saint Vidicon--the patron saint of computer geeks--to combat the forces of evil that wreak havoc within all things technological. This description may be from another edition of this product.

In Dr. Stasheff's defense

After reading the other two reviews, I felt I should put in my slightly more informed two cents. The complaint that this book reads as a set of short stories instead of a straight stream of thought can be justified by the fact that IT IS A COLLECTION OF SHORT STORIES. My wife and I have been reading these stories since before they were published. An important thing to remember is that the author is a professor in a field where most students are lucky if they can actually do half of their job right. (alas, poor comm majors)At this particular university, the most common excuse a professor hears is "my computer lost it" in matters concerning research, homework, and any other thing that computers can possibly be blamed for. This book is nothing to be taken seriously. Read it in the same mindset that you would read HHGTTG, or Dirk Gently. If you try to be more serious than that, then the book will make absolutely no sense. (the name St. Vidicon of Cathode should have been a hint.) The four stars are so that I don't appear too biased

fine stand alone

The Catholic Church is poor with members leaving every day to join Reverend Sun's organization. In one last desperate measure, the pope goes on television to show why the church must survive. The equipment they use to televise the pontiff is old but Father Vidicon repairs the apparatus until he receives a shock and dies; thanks to his perseverance the show went on and the church is saved. People pray to Father Vidicon, who they want to make a saint, to help them when Finagles General Principle operates in their lives. Father Vidicon who is fighting the minions of the imp of the perverse is busy answering all prayers. His solution is to find an assistant who is smart and to help those who need some spiritual help. He contacts computer technician Tony Ricci threw his writings on the computer screen directing him where to go to help people in need. In return Father Vidicon gives advice to Tony about the woman to loves who he met when company's computers were showing the writings of Father Vidicon. Christopher Stasheff, the author of the famous warlock series, uses a contemporary setting but with the same humor in his latest work, SAINT VIDICON TO THE RESCUE. This novel is really a series of vignettes where Tony or Father Vidicon are helping people who are entangled with Finagles General Principle and Murphy's law. The spirit and the man communicate through dreams and a computer. When Tony works on solving a prayer he is a spirit that can become any size he chooses to get the job done. This is a stand alone book that will please fans of this talented author.
